I recently switched to Manjaro and noticed that the hardware play/pause, rewind/skip keys don’t work in some specific apps like Spotify(flatpak) and browser too. It works fine in VLC though. It also used to work in Spotify on Kubuntu 20.04. Is there a way to mark and enable applications to accept media keys input or something like that so I can use them in Spotify again?
